ÂÒÂ×ÊÓÆµ Law Review announces Volume 18 editorial board

Sixteen of ÂÒÂ×ÊÓÆµ School of Law's top students in the Class of 2025 will guide publication next year of the student-run and student-edited scholarly journal.

ÂÒÂ×ÊÓÆµ School of Law Associate Dean David S. Levine recently announced the editorial board for Volume 18 of the ÂÒÂ×ÊÓÆµ Law Review, the law school’s oldest scholarly journal.

In addition to editing the journal, editorial board members earn academic credit by helping to plan and manage the ÂÒÂ×ÊÓÆµ Law Review’s annual symposium.
